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 10 Jul 2023 12:17:08 GMT
From:      Baptiste Daroussin <bapt@FreeBSD.org>
To:        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org
Subject:   git: 09a785875a27 - main - pkg*: fix regressions from 1.20 release
Message-ID:  <202307101217.36ACH8bb041766@gitrepo.freebsd.org>

next in thread | raw e-mail | index | archive | help
The branch main has been updated by bapt:

URL: https://cgit.FreeBSD.org/ports/commit/?id=09a785875a278fbcf023f6993f17a68b58ad6236

commit 09a785875a278fbcf023f6993f17a68b58ad6236
Author:     Baptiste Daroussin <bapt@FreeBSD.org>
AuthorDate: 2023-07-10 12:15:28 +0000
Commit:     Baptiste Daroussin <bapt@FreeBSD.org>
CommitDate: 2023-07-10 12:15:28 +0000

    pkg*: fix regressions from 1.20 release
    
    - reduce memory usage for pkg add
    - fix regression in url parsing for ssh
    - fix some more compatibility with libfetch
    - update pkg-triggers manpage
---
 ports-mgmt/pkg-devel/Makefile                |  4 ++--
 ports-mgmt/pkg-devel/distinfo                |  6 +++---
 ports-mgmt/pkg/Makefile                      |  3 +--
 ports-mgmt/pkg/distinfo                      |  6 +++---
 ports-mgmt/pkg/files/patch-add-reduce-memory | 13 -------------
 5 files changed, 9 insertions(+), 23 deletions(-)

diff --git a/ports-mgmt/pkg-devel/Makefile b/ports-mgmt/pkg-devel/Makefile
index d996dd3f8b78..0fc71641375d 100644
--- a/ports-mgmt/pkg-devel/Makefile
+++ b/ports-mgmt/pkg-devel/Makefile
@@ -1,5 +1,5 @@
 PORTNAME=	pkg
-DISTVERSION=	1.20.99.1
+DISTVERSION=	1.20.99.2
 _PKG_VERSION=	${DISTVERSION}
 CATEGORIES=	ports-mgmt
 PKGNAMESUFFIX=	-devel
@@ -12,7 +12,7 @@ LICENSE=	BSD2CLAUSE
 
 USE_GITHUB=	yes
 GH_ACCOUNT=	freebsd
-GH_TAGNAME=	7ceb2494
+GH_TAGNAME=	67b61a85
 
 CFLAGS+=	-O0 -g -Wno-error
 USE_LDCONFIG=	${PREFIX}/lib/compat/pkg
diff --git a/ports-mgmt/pkg-devel/distinfo b/ports-mgmt/pkg-devel/distinfo
index 12eca77fada6..69c701c23fcf 100644
--- a/ports-mgmt/pkg-devel/distinfo
+++ b/ports-mgmt/pkg-devel/distinfo
@@ -1,3 +1,3 @@
-TIMESTAMP = 1688630373
-SHA256 (freebsd-pkg-1.20.99.1-7ceb2494_GH0.tar.gz) = 5017859079cd017ff313f04210d7235e0f3705bd8af2e2f8eace40238f1f8dee
-SIZE (freebsd-pkg-1.20.99.1-7ceb2494_GH0.tar.gz) = 8242692
+TIMESTAMP = 1688991180
+SHA256 (freebsd-pkg-1.20.99.2-67b61a85_GH0.tar.gz) = c4d982ad4609210f63882425cea1753bb3c4e3f3bdd5da38aaff3e8f83d851e1
+SIZE (freebsd-pkg-1.20.99.2-67b61a85_GH0.tar.gz) = 8242789
diff --git a/ports-mgmt/pkg/Makefile b/ports-mgmt/pkg/Makefile
index d7e0df3d62a6..0ce6a6b94ac7 100644
--- a/ports-mgmt/pkg/Makefile
+++ b/ports-mgmt/pkg/Makefile
@@ -1,6 +1,5 @@
 PORTNAME=	pkg
-DISTVERSION=	1.20.1
-PORTREVISION=	1
+DISTVERSION=	1.20.2
 _PKG_VERSION=	${DISTVERSION}
 CATEGORIES=	ports-mgmt
 
diff --git a/ports-mgmt/pkg/distinfo b/ports-mgmt/pkg/distinfo
index f51b8eea82cf..ce04438858eb 100644
--- a/ports-mgmt/pkg/distinfo
+++ b/ports-mgmt/pkg/distinfo
@@ -1,3 +1,3 @@
-TIMESTAMP = 1688630335
-SHA256 (freebsd-pkg-1.20.1_GH0.tar.gz) = b8b245f41640ffefe7d45d3cc3f8d5642427e969ab9594e3de8281637e6ca890
-SIZE (freebsd-pkg-1.20.1_GH0.tar.gz) = 8242190
+TIMESTAMP = 1688991315
+SHA256 (freebsd-pkg-1.20.2_GH0.tar.gz) = 9b2db7ea6be375bafde8be35930440d681f2846028ff2384d766dc9b48a1f80e
+SIZE (freebsd-pkg-1.20.2_GH0.tar.gz) = 8242398
diff --git a/ports-mgmt/pkg/files/patch-add-reduce-memory b/ports-mgmt/pkg/files/patch-add-reduce-memory
deleted file mode 100644
index a88f29ec9dc5..000000000000
--- a/ports-mgmt/pkg/files/patch-add-reduce-memory
+++ /dev/null
@@ -1,13 +0,0 @@
-diff --git libpkg/pkg_add.c libpkg/pkg_add.c
-index bac5d949..3512bd66 100644
---- libpkg/pkg_add.c
-+++ libpkg/pkg_add.c
-@@ -1047,7 +1047,7 @@ pkg_add_check_pkg_archive(struct pkgdb *db, struct pkg *pkg,
- 			for (int i = 0; i <g.gl_pathc; i++) {
- 				struct pkg *p = NULL;
- 				if (pkg_open(&p, g.gl_pathv[i],
--				    PKG_OPEN_MANIFEST_ONLY) == EPKG_OK) {
-+				    PKG_OPEN_MANIFEST_COMPACT) == EPKG_OK) {
- 					if (should_append_pkg(&localpkgs, p)) {
- 						p->repopath = xstrdup(g.gl_pathv[i]);
- 						tll_push_back(localpkgs, p);



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?202307101217.36ACH8bb041766>